The Junior Team Executive Steering Committee is Excited to Announce the formation of a Northeast Regional Junior Orienteering Team. The team will be lead by expert coach Becky Carlyle. Becky has a vast amount of experience competing at the highest level and coaching Juniors from beginners to elite level athletes in the British orienteering system. Since coming to the US Becky has provided coaching services at Junior training camps and to individual athletes. We are excited to have such an excellent coach to kick off the first regional team!

Becky will be leading an informational session about the Regional Team program and specifically reaching out and talking to Junior’s and Parents in the Northeast Region interested in being on the team. The information session will happen at the Hudson Valley Orienteering Club's National Meet this Saturday October 25. The North East Region includes (NY, NJ, VT, NH, ME, MASS, RI, CONN) The information Session will start at 3:00pm in conjunction with the after race picnic. The brief info session will be followed by a meet and greet session with Becky. All junior and parents in the north east region are welcome.

If you can’t make it to this session Becky and Junior National Coach Erin Schirm will be leading a joint info session at the New England Orienteering Clubs National Meet on Saturday November 8th, more info and specifics to come.

The Junior Program Coordinator Erin Schirm will be reaching out to clubs in the Northeast Region about working collaboratively with the regional Team program to further enhance junior development.
